March 30 (Reuters) – South Korea’s distinctive music genre K-pop has been turned into a musical, “KPOP”, that will open on Broadway in New York later this year.

Luna, a former member of K-pop group f(x), will make her Broadway debut in the show, which tells the story of various K-pop superstars who are preparing for a special one-night-only concert.

But during the preparation, one of the stars, played by Luna, goes through an inner struggle that threatens to disrupt the entire industry.

Show creator Helen Park said she is working hard to honor both the artists and fans of the global K-pop phenomenon.

K-Pop Star Luna attends a news conference to announce her Broadway debut in ‘KPOP, The Musical’ in New York City, U.S., March 30, 2022. REUTERS/Brendan McDermid

“I think my biggest fear has always been making a bad parody of the genre,” said Park. “(But) I think we’ll get to a place we’re proud of it.”

Park described the setting as cut-throat, relentless in its pursuit of perfection, and full of passion, but ultimately a source of joy for audiences, with moving and surprising multimedia elements.

“For those of you who already know and love K-pop music, this show is going to remind you why you fell in love with it in the first place. For those of you yet to discover K-pop, get ready, we’re going to blow you away,” said Luna, speaking at a press conference on Wednesday.

“KPOP” is scheduled to begin previews on Oct. 13 and officially open on Nov. 20 at the Circle in the Square Theatre in New York City.

From 1990 to 1996, NBC’s “The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air” was one of the hottest sitcoms on television. At the same time, the show remains beloved among fans of small-screen comedies thanks to the power of reruns and the advent of streaming.

“The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air” sees Will Smith star as a fictionalized version of himself — a West Philadelphia lifer who gets sent to live with his Uncle Phil (James Avery), Aunt Viv (Jane Hubert, Daphne Maxwell Reid), his cousins, and their sarcastic butler in Bel-Air, California. The protagonist’s easygoing charm and working-class sensibilities provide a hilarious counterbalance to his new family’s affluent lifestyle, often resulting in some verbal sparring with his Uncle Phil. At the heart of it all, however, is a feel-good family sitcom with topical themes that carry weight all these years later (per Bustle).

Of course, “The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air” is also memorable for Will’s fashion. He was known for rocking some pretty extravagant outfits, some of which came from Smith’s own imagination. In fact, one of Smith’s more off-the-cuff ideas led to a recurring gag that has since informed real-life fashion.

The flipped jacket was Will Smith’s idea

Back in 2019, Will Smith launched a clothing line to celebrate the iconic attires worn on “The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air.” It allowed fans of the sitcom to purchase some of the hip hop-themed fashion that helped turn Smith into one of the biggest television stars of the 1990s. Still, some of the show’s fans were more interested in finding out about the origins of Will’s funky school jacket, which he wore inside out throughout his tenure on the show. The actor previously told his YouTube followers that the quirky style choice was a happy accident as no one told him that he was wearing it in reverse. That being said, it might have been a calculated idea on Smith’s part from the get-go.During a 2021 Q&A session with GQ, he revealed that it was his decision to wear the jacket inside out, confirming that it was an example of his “mad creativity” on the show. Smith went on to explain that he wanted to be different and stand out, but he didn’t expect fans to still be talking about the jacket almost three decades later. “It’s weird that you do something that seems so little and 30 years later, it’s still around,” he added.
